HIU Cheer Qualifies For UCA College Nationals in All Girl Group Stunt

Memphis, TN - Hope International University's inaugural cheer team qualified two all girl group stunt groups to compete at the Universal Cheerleaders Assocation College Nationals in Orlando, Florida. With over 30 submissions, the Royals 2 groups are made up of Sophia Rosendale, Nicole Contreras, Mackenzie Flowers, Kaitlyn Kelly, Kamea Binnquist, Jamie Goldman, Daisy Yarasca and Ivy Martinez- all dual sport athletes.   The teams placed 10th and 11th and received an invite to compete at the prestigious event. 
The Royals competed against long standing D1 cheer programs with incredible records of wins at the competition. HIU is the only NAIA school to qualify to compete at the National compeition.
This is an incredible achievement as only the top 10 Division IA Mascots, the top 5 Open Mascots, the top 20 Coed couples, and the top 17 All Girl groups have been invited to participate in this Championship. 
The Royals Group stunt athletes will be traveling to Orlando Florida in January.
